JYSK organises Christmas workshop in Serbia

“Magic Christmas Workshop” was the name of JYSK’s first life club workshop in Beograd, the capital of Serbia.

Christmas can be a stressful time for many people. To help the citizens in the Serbian capital of Beograd, JYSK recently organised a workshop to put focus on quality of life.

Those interested could apply to participate in the workshop, and for the first edition of the workshop, JYSK invited interior designer Marela to inspire participants.

Following a talk by Marela, participants could create their own personalised Christmas wreath for a door or a window – all made from JYSK products.
